Αναθρήκα, Βάνουκα, Νάρθηκας, Φέρουλα η κοινή, Άρτυκας
As understood by its name, this is the common Ferula of Cyprus. Being one of the four that exist in the island, this one is found in all the areas except for the highlands. The other two Ferulas are found only in Kerynia district, and the last one, only in Limassol. There are also two Ferulagos species. What primarily distinguishes this species from the others are its leaves, which are narrow and long; the narrowest of all the species.
